Output f616baaaf7017827406010524d8e55129cb6d0d577dec5943a078568b0417cf0:12

value
2349290
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 048701a049f6570deb65676195069d4c1bc609c3 OP_EQUALVERIFY OP_CHECKSIG
address
1QwSB3MN9T2GguTh6jzdbqC8hy9zSy196
transaction
f616baaaf7017827406010524d8e55129cb6d0d577dec5943a078568b0417cf0
spent
true